Error: ORA-20002: 3103 When Attempting To Cancel RFQ (Doc ID 2566992.1)

Last updated on JULY 18, 2024

Applies to:

Oracle Sourcing - Version 12.2.4 and later
Information in this document applies to any platform.

Symptoms


When attempting to cancel RFQ, the following error occurs.

ERROR

You have encountered an unexpected error.

Exception Details:

java.sql.SQLException: ORA-20002: 3103: Attribute 'AUCTION_ID' does not exist for item 'PONAUCT/60721-653126'.
ORA-06512: at "APPS.WF_CORE", line 316
ORA-06512: at "APPS.WF_ENGINE", line 1749
ORA-06512: at "APPS.PON_AUCTION_PKG", line 5590
ORA-06512: at "APPS.PON_NEG_UPDATE_PKG", line 129
ORA-06512: at line 1

STEPS

1.Navigate to Sourcing Super User Responsibility -> Sourcing Home Page -> Negotiations
2.Search by RFQ Number
3.Click on RFQ Number link from Search Results
4.Select 'Cancel RFQ' from Actions dropdown
5.Click on Apply from Cancel RFQ page
6.The following error occurs:

You have encountered an unexpected error.
